Interpersona is now included into Scopus database

Interpersona: An International Journal on Personal Relationships, published by PsychOpen, is now indexed by Scopus database.

The open-access journal had been accepted by Scopus last fall and is now searchable in Scopus. Interpersona index and abstract data is covered starting with the year 2016.

Scopus is a large abstract and citation database covering science, technology, medicine, social sciences, and arts and humanities. It is owned by Elsevier B.V.

Interpersona publishes articles on all kinds of human relationships. The Scopus evaluation team stated that the journal »appeals to a wide audience and it is very well cited in the literature«.

PsychOpen publishes Interpersona since 2012 on behalf of the International Center for Interpersonal Relationship Research, Brazil. PsychOpen, The European Open-Access Publishing Platform for Psychology, is a project by the Leibniz Institute for Psychology Information (ZPID), Trier, Germany.
